A sixteen-year-old boy has been charged with the murder of Joshua Boadu, who was stabbed to death in Bermondsey last year.
The teenager will appear in custody at Croydon Youth Court on Thursday, police said tonight, (Wednesday, March 6).
Denilson Davis, 20, of Hemel Hempstead, who was charged with murder on September 28 is still in custody awaiting trial.
No further action has been taken against a 17-year-old who had been arrested in September on suspicion of murder.
The fatal stabbing on popular Joshua, 23, known as SJ to family and friends, took place near Bermondsey’s Lucey Way on June 11.
